        Best areas
        Fish are well spread.

        Best Patterns
        black or olive buzzers, red or black diawl, red cruncher, small damsel, red apps, candy or sunburst blob/fab, white/green or black/green lures.

        Bank fishing was difficult in the bright sunshine but much improved with cloud cover. Friday saw a good evening rise but a cold NE wind over the weekend meant minimal surface activity. Fly hatches are a couple of weeks behind during this cold April. A settled spell of SW winds will soon see some brilliant rises.
        Anglers continue to catch well with a fab/small booby and buzzers from mid morning onwards. Early mornings the best flies have been damsels, white/green lures or black/green lures.
        Fish continue to be well spread around the lake.

          My lad has fished Elinor for the last 4 days and caught well – but it’s got noticeably harder each day he says !..
          I’ve been out today with him and the wife….family fishing day

          We had 11, 10 and 7 fish, the best method was 12ft leader of co polymer with a dropper at 9ft on which was a size 16 buzzer, on the point a size 12 black cdc shuttlecock.

          Snakes, damsels, blobs just got very tentative takes because the fish have been hammered….its got to be small, slow and in the top 3ft.

          Both extreme ends of the lake are fishing well .The Dam area ( not a dam just a concrete slipway) and the East Arm , along the course bank…..but its gge same method everywhere…..dries , or the washing line ( on a floater – tiny booby or popper hopper on point) with small crunchers, diawls or buzzers

          Some nice fish about, we had 3 over 4lb …..best about 6lb ( a stockie I caught 🙂 )
